  21. Minumum size shoud be no smaller than 32inches wide 24 inches deep any. Smaller and your bird won't be able to open his wings without them getting stuck between the bars the cage. Luvparrots mentioned is a beautiful cage and perfect for your grey please buy the largest cage you can after all you wouldn't want to be locked up in some tiny room where you couldn't even spread your arms.
